An electrochemical affinity sensing chip integrated with fluidic stirring suitable for sensing objects is provided. The electrochemical affinity sensing chip integrated with fluidic stirring includes a substrate and a plurality of electrochemical-sensing electrode groups. The electrochemical-sensing electrode groups are disposed on the substrate and for electrochemically sensing the object. Each electrode group comprises a disk electrode, a first ring electrode, and a second ring electrode. The disk electrode is disk-shaped, and the electrode surface is immobilized with a probe. The first ring electrode is curved and surrounds the disk electrode. The second ring electrode is curved and surrounds the first ring electrode. The first ring electrode and the second ring electrode produce an alternating current electrohydrodynamic (ACEHD) stirring to promote the hybridization efficiency between the objects and the probes immobilized on the surface of disk electrode.
